
HANSTAR SUPPLY CHAIN MANAGEMENT CO.LIMITED
HANSTAR SUPPLY CHAIN MANAGEMENT CO. LIMITED operates from Shenzhen, China, offering a range of ocean freight and logistics capabilities. The company highlights its main contracted carriers, including COSCO, ZIM, EVERGREEN, CU Lines, OOCL, CMA, which positions it to access diverse shipping networks and service options for customers. The presence of established trade lanes indicates a focus on connecting China with key regions such as North and South America, Europe, Southeast Asia, the Middle East, India, Pakistan, and Australia/New Zealand.
Origin services covering the entire Chinese market imply a nationwide reach for sourcing and initiating shipments, while competitive ocean freight rates and locally quoted FOB/EXW charges suggest an emphasis on transparent pricing and carrier-rate competitiveness for clients moving goods out of China.
The company notes specialized container capabilities, including Reefer (refrigerated), Open Top, and Flat Rack options on various COSCO trade lanes. This points to a capability to handle a range of cargo types, including temperature-controlled goods and oversized equipment, within existing liner services.
Key infrastructure elements are highlighted, such as an owned warehouse in Shenzhen and an owned customs broker in Shenzhen. These assets suggest integrated handling, storage, and customs clearance functions that can streamline end-to-end shipments for customers operating through this hub.
Operational responsiveness is referenced with a stated 7 days by 12 hours quick response metric, indicating a commitment to timely communications and support for quotation requests and shipment planning.
